Summary• Rapid development in Haynesville-Bossier and Cotton

Valley formations have caused related dramatic increases in injection of produced water volumes in East Texas.• This increased injection has resulted in increased injection

reservoir pressures that have caused:• High bradenhead pressures (potential threat to USDWs).• Surface breaches that can cause surface contamination.• Production well casing leaks.

Conclusions• Pressure capacity has been reached in some reservoirs. • This will have permitting implications for industry (non-

renewals or investigations for new/deeper formations to inject into).• These conditions significantly increase the risk to

USDWs and warrant a more holistic approach to injection well regulation.
